With the finals wrapped up and NBA draft week officially underway, USA TODAY’s NBA Wire crew linked up for a roundtable mock draft. Different writers from across the network were assigned general manager roles for teams around the association. Prospects came off the board and trades were dealt.

Sixty picks later; the Golden State Warriors landed a pair of prospects with two picks in the first round. With the mock draft closed, here is a breakdown of what was happening in Warriors Wire’s war room when on the clock with the No. 7 and No. 14 picks.
